Anglesey 5, 1787 pennies (Dalton & Hamer, page 329)Denomination: penny, scarcity: Common5. O: Druid's head in a wreath of oak. Thirty acorns in wreath, eighteen to left and twelve on the right. Same for Nos. 4-5. R: A monogram cypher, P M Co. WE PROMISE TO PAY THE BEARER ONE PENNY 1787. Letters are larger, and the first 7 points to the first limb of E. There is a dot over o of Co. E: ON DEMAND IN LONDON LIVERPOOL OR ANGLESEY. No. 5 was struck in collar. Proofs of this were also struck in silver and copper gilt. No. 5, common. | |
